This innovative chair, paying tribute to Arne Jacobsen’s inspired futuristic designs from the 1950s, explores the symbolic, expressive and ornamental properties of flowing, curvilinear line as an evocative force corresponding to melodious sound or lyrical poetry. Its key innovation lies in a backrest/seat module with a cinched ‘waist’ that swivels within a rimmed concave steady base resting on four wooden legs. Made entirely of molded eco-friendly oak, it is available in its natural color or stained wenge.

Point is an extremely modern bed designed by Giuseppe Viganò for Bonaldo that will appeal to the young and the young at heart. Its irregular, almost futuristic lines and angular aspect make it suitable for project work (hotels and residences) where design plays an important role. The Point collection also includes an island version, with a wider base that offers more space for objects, together with or instead of a bedside table, and a triangular pouffe. All the items in the collection are available covered in removable fabric or in leather. The 2 cm feet are in anthracite grey wood. Like all Bonaldo beds, Point is available in different sizes and has mattress supports whose height can be adjusted.
